Default Windshield Care

I just got my 8 inch mediaum tint LRS shield 2 weeks ago and have cleaned it once with water only. I know LRS says soap and water only. Isn't there something I can use on this windhield to clean it besides soap and water and will it hurt it to detail spray or wax or something to make the bugs come off easier without runing it?

ask LRS for specifics--- I had a windscreen ruined by a product which I see many riders are happy using.

bugs ? wet a towel and throw it over the windscreen and fairing to soak for exactly 1 beer ( or soda pop).
at that point they are soft and come right off.

a motel towel works best
